Microsoft Dynamics 365 on-prem integrated with Microsoft Exchange Server 2019 on-prem

(1) ShareShare
ReportReport
Posted on by 8
Dear All,
 
I have Microsoft Dynamics 365 on-prem, ADFS, and Exchange Server 2019.
 
I can integrate Microsoft Dynamics 365 on-prem with ADFS. It works both for web login and for the Dynamics mobile app.
 
For integrating btw Dynnamisc 365 on-prem and Microsoft Exchange Server 2019. It can feed and synch email through Dynamics and so on.
 
But I have some issues with “Dynamics 356 App for Outlook” (Modern Plug-in) and It can't connect to the exchange server via  “Dynamics 356 App for Outlook” on both Microsoft Outlook and OWA.
 
Can you help to advice what has to be done? it is great if you can share the link for configuration guide.

    Hi there!

    Apologies if you've already tried these. Here are some steps: 

    • Pre-requisite check 

      • Verify that OAuth is enabled on Microsoft Exchange. The Dynamics 365 App for Outlook uses Exchange Web Services (EWS) and requires OAuth for authentication.

      • Ensure that Internet Explorer 11 is installed and enabled on Windows clients, even if it's not the default browser.

    • Server side synchronization set up

      • Go to Settings > Advanced Settings.

      • Navigate to Settings > Administration > System Settings.

      • Select the Email tab and set Process Email Using to Server-Side Synchronization.

    • Test Email Configuration & Enable Mailboxes

      • Go to Settings > Advanced Settings.

      • Navigate to Settings > Email Configuration > Mailboxes.

      • Select the mailboxes you want to test and enable.

      • Click APPROVE EMAIL and then TEST & ENABLE MAILBOX.

    • Verify Configuration

      • Open the mailbox that you tested in the previous step.

      • Ensure the configuration test results show Success.

    hope this helps!
